United Fresh Start Foundation to host 2020 FreshStart Conference
United Fresh Start Foundation’s annual FreshStart Conference is set for Jan. 14-16 at the Loews Ventana Canyon Resort in Tucson, Ariz.
In addition to a golf tournament and gala dinner, the event features a silent and live auction benefitting the foundation, and general sessions and workshops focused on increasing fresh fruit and vegetable accessibility to children and families, according to a news release.
The conference includes United Fresh’s traditional volunteer leader meetings, and the recipient of United Fresh’s 2020 Lifetime Achievement Award will be recognized at the gala dinner.
“The FreshStart Conference is an opportunity to empower our industry, and focus attention on new and creative ways of cultivating the next generation of produce consumers,” Phil Muir, president and CEO of Muir Copper Canyon Farms and chairman of the foundation’s board of trustees, said in the release. “This year, I’m excited for attendees to experience a packed lineup of engaging events, networking with colleagues, and the opportunity to come together for a worthwhile cause.”
